I have an active license of Zoom Meetings (Zoom One Pro) but I'm not able to assign this available license to my user. When I try the following error appears: "You have exceeded the license allocation limit for your account. Buy more licenses to increase the limit."

 

How can I resolve this error?

Hey @josemuro29 welcome to the community! I would suggest looking into @Ray_Harwood's reply to "Error codes: You have exceeded the limit of license assignment for your account".

 

Ray basically states that if you have licenses on the account and you are re-assigning the licenses to other users on the account; there is a limit to the number of times a license can be reassigned; therefore,  you will need to as stated in the error prompt, "Buy more licenses to increase the limit."
